2026 21 1月 DotNetCore 2026/1/21 01:53:26 C#异步编程中Task死锁的预防与解决方法 2026-01-21 Zhou Liang 7 次阅读 深入解析C#异步编程中Task死锁的产生原理,提供5种实战解决方案和3大预防法则,包含.NET Core环境下的完整代码示例与最佳实践总结,帮助开发者彻底规避异步编程陷阱。 C# deadlock .NET Core async/await Task
2026 21 1月 C# 2026/1/21 01:44:28 C#多线程环境下的异常处理 2026-01-21 Chen Yu 17 次阅读 本文深入探讨C#多线程环境下的异常处理策略,涵盖从基础try-catch到高级Task异常处理等5大方案,通过10+真实代码示例解析线程异常黑洞、异常传递等核心问题,并给出不同场景下的最佳实践建议。 .NET C# multithreading Exception Handling Async Programming
2026 21 1月 C# 2026/1/21 00:49:05 C#/.NET S3与本地数据库联动:实现文件上传记录与元数据的持久化存储方案 2026-01-21 Chen Jing 13 次阅读 本文详细介绍了如何使用 C#/.NET 实现 S3 与本地数据库的联动,完成文件上传记录与元数据的持久化存储方案。首先分析了应用场景,接着介绍了相关技术,包括 S3、SQLite 和 C#/.NET。然后给出了详细的实现步骤,包括配置 S3 客户端、SQLite 数据库以及实现文件上传与元数据存储。同时分析了技术的优缺点和注意事项,最后进行了总结。 C# SQLite S3 File Upload Metadata Storage
2026 20 1月 DotNetCore 2026/1/20 04:18:23 C#/.NET LDAP静态资源加速:实现用户头像等资源的CDN分发与缓存策略配置指南 2026-01-20 Yang Yu 9 次阅读 本文详细介绍了在C#/.NET环境中实现LDAP静态资源CDN分发的完整方案,包含基础LDAP访问、多级缓存策略、CDN集成、安全考虑和性能优化等内容,提供了可直接用于生产环境的代码示例。 C# LDAP CDN .NET Core Azure Blob
2026 19 1月 DotNetCore 2026/1/19 04:48:21 DotNetCore中实现实时通信的SignalR核心技术与应用场景 2026-01-19 Zhang Hua 29 次阅读 本文详细介绍了DotNetCore中实现实时通信的SignalR技术。先阐述了SignalR的基础概念,包括其支持的多种传输协议。接着深入讲解核心技术,如中心、连接管理和客户端SDK,并给出详细的C#和JavaScript示例代码。然后列举了在线聊天、实时监控系统、多人游戏等应用场景。分析了SignalR的优缺点,优点是简单易用、兼容性好、自动重连,缺点是有性能开销和安全问题。最后提出使用时的注意事项,如性能优化、安全保障和错误处理。 C# JavaScript DotNetCore SignalR Real-time Communication
2026 19 1月 C# 2026/1/19 02:08:05 C#/.NET LDAP用户名格式校验:实现符合DN格式的用户名合法性校验与转换方案 2026-01-19 Zhou Hua 14 次阅读 本文详细介绍了在C#/.NET中实现LDAP用户名格式校验与转换的完整方案,包括DN格式解析、多种用户名格式校验、安全转换方法以及实际应用中的注意事项,帮助开发者正确处理LDAP认证中的用户名问题。 .NET C# LDAP Authentication ActiveDirectory
2026 19 1月 DotNetCore 2026/1/19 00:37:57 C#/.NET BOS大文件上传并发控制:实现多线程上传的线程数调整与资源占用优化 2026-01-19 Zhang Yan 11 次阅读 本文详细介绍C#/.NET环境下大文件上传的并发控制技术,包括多线程分块上传的实现、动态线程数调整策略,以及优化资源占用的最佳实践。适用于需要高性能文件上传的开发者。 .NET C# optimization Concurrency Control File Upload
2026 18 1月 DotNetCore 2026/1/18 03:09:32 C#异步编程中常见死锁场景及规避方案 2026-01-18 Yang Lei 10 次阅读 深入解析C#异步编程中常见的死锁场景,包括UI线程阻塞、Task.Run误用等问题,提供可落地的解决方案和实战示例,帮助开发者编写健壮的异步代码。 C# Programming deadlock .NET Core async/await
2026 18 1月 DotNetCore 2026/1/18 02:33:03 C#异步编程中常见死锁场景分析与避免方法 2026-01-18 Li Liang 41 次阅读 深度解析C#异步编程中Task.Result和Wait()导致的死锁问题,提供WPF、ASP.NET Core等多场景解决方案,包含全链路异步化、ConfigureAwait使用规范等实战技巧,附完整代码示例与生产环境案例复盘。 .NET C# deadlock async/await Task
2026 18 1月 C# 2026/1/18 01:36:39 C#插值字符串高级用法:格式化输出的性能优化 2026-01-18 Chen Hua 18 次阅读 本文深入探讨了C#插值字符串的高级用法及格式化输出的性能优化。首先回顾了插值字符串基础,接着介绍了其高级用法,如格式化数字、调用方法、嵌套等。还阐述了如何通过避免不必要的字符串拼接和使用StringBuilder来优化性能。同时分析了应用场景、技术优缺点和注意事项。掌握这些知识能帮助开发者编写出更高效、易读的C#代码。 C# Performance Optimization Interpolation String Formatting Output
2026 18 1月 DotNetCore 2026/1/18 01:32:51 如何利用DotNetCore中间件实现灵活可扩展的请求处理管道 2026-01-18 Chen Hua 13 次阅读 本文详细介绍DotNetCore中间件的核心概念、实现方式及应用场景,通过完整示例演示如何构建灵活可扩展的请求处理管道,帮助开发者掌握中间件的使用技巧。 C# Middleware DotNetCore ASP.NET Core HTTP Pipeline
2026 18 1月 DotNetCore 2026/1/18 00:28:40 DotNetCore中实现分布式缓存的高可用架构设计方案 2026-01-18 Zhang Fei 8 次阅读 本文详细介绍在DotNetCore中实现Redis分布式缓存高可用架构的方案,涵盖哨兵模式配置、多级缓存优化及缓存雪崩防护策略,适用于电商、社交网络等高并发场景。 Redis C# High Availability .NET Core Distributed Cache
2026 18 1月 DotNetCore 2026/1/18 00:14:06 C#异步编程中容易忽略的死锁问题及解决方法 2026-01-18 Huang Lei 12 次阅读 深入探讨C#异步编程中常见的死锁问题,分析WinForms、ASP.NET Core等场景下的死锁案例,提供7种解决方案和最佳实践指南,帮助开发者避免异步陷阱。 C# Async Programming deadlock dotnet
2026 17 1月 C# 2026/1/17 03:03:02 C#多线程中锁竞争问题的优化方案 2026-01-17 Zhou Jing 6 次阅读 本文详细探讨了C#多线程编程中的锁竞争问题及其优化方案,包括锁粒度优化、读写锁、无锁编程、SpinLock等技术,结合示例代码分析各种方案的优缺点和适用场景。 C# concurrency multithreading .NET Core Lock Optimization
2026 17 1月 C# 2026/1/17 02:28:04 C#编程中默认异常的解决策略 2026-01-17 Huang Hua 9 次阅读 本文深入介绍了C#编程中默认异常的解决策略。首先阐述了异常的基本概念及常见默认异常类型,接着详细讲解异常处理的基本语法,包括try-catch-finally语句的使用。然后从预防性检查、捕获并处理异常、抛出自定义异常等方面给出具体解决策略,并结合数据输入验证、文件操作等应用场景进行说明。还分析了该技术的优缺点及注意事项,最后进行总结,帮助开发者提升程序稳定性。 C# 异常处理 解决策略 默认异常
2026 17 1月 DotNetCore 2026/1/17 01:36:41 DotNetCore应用部署报错的解决技巧 2026-01-17 Huang Min 9 次阅读 本文详细介绍了DotNetCore应用部署过程中常见的报错问题及其解决方法,包括依赖缺失、配置错误、权限问题、端口冲突等,提供了丰富的代码示例和实用技巧,帮助开发者顺利完成应用部署。 C# DevOps Deployment DotNetCore ErrorHandling
2026 16 1月 SqlServer 2026/1/16 01:23:23 SqlServer数据库连接超时错误的常见原因及修复方法 2026-01-16 Wu Jun 23 次阅读 本文详细介绍了SqlServer数据库连接超时错误的常见原因及修复方法,包括网络问题、连接字符串配置、服务器资源不足、连接池问题等,提供了多个C#代码示例和最佳实践建议,帮助开发者快速定位和解决数据库连接问题。 Database Sqlserver C# Performance ADO.NET
2026 15 1月 DotNetCore 2026/1/15 03:01:56 DotNetCore应用内存泄漏诊断与修复方法 2026-01-15 Liu Wei 5 次阅读 本文详细介绍了DotNetCore应用内存泄漏的相关知识,包括内存泄漏的概念及危害、常见场景及原因、诊断方法和修复方法等。通过丰富的C#示例,帮助开发者更好地理解和处理内存泄漏问题。同时,分析了应用场景、技术优缺点和注意事项。 C# DotNetCore 内存泄漏 诊断 修复
2026 14 1月 RabbitMQ 2026/1/14 13:17:00 RabbitMQ消息队列堵塞的解决途径 2026-01-14 Liu Xin 16 次阅读 本文详细介绍了RabbitMQ消息队列堵塞的常见原因及解决方案,涵盖队列配置、消费者优化、监控告警等内容,并提供Python、Java、C#等多种语言示例,帮助开发者高效处理消息积压问题。 RabbitMQ Python Java C# Message Queue
2026 14 1月 C# 2026/1/14 02:46:38 C#代码优化,解决程序运行效率低的问题 2026-01-14 Zhao Fei 3 次阅读 本文详细探讨了C#代码优化的各种技巧,包括字符串处理、集合操作、数据库访问、异步编程和内存管理等方面,通过大量实际代码示例展示了如何解决程序运行效率低下的问题,帮助开发者编写更高效的C#应用程序。 C# optimization Performance Programming dotnet